首页 > 生活常识 >

jre是谁

2025-08-24 13:58:31

问题描述:

jre是谁,快截止了,麻烦给个答案吧!

最佳答案

推荐答案

2025-08-24 13:58:31

jre是谁】在Java开发和运行环境中,JRE是一个经常被提及的术语。对于初学者来说,了解JRE是什么、它有什么作用以及它与JDK的区别非常重要。下面将对JRE进行简要总结,并通过表格形式清晰展示其核心信息。

一、JRE简介

JRE(Java Runtime Environment)是Java运行时环境的缩写。它包含了运行Java程序所需的所有组件,包括Java虚拟机(JVM)、Java类库(Java Class Libraries)以及一些必要的工具。JRE主要用于执行已经编译好的Java程序,而不需要进行代码的编译或开发。

简单来说,如果你只是想运行一个Java应用程序,而不需要编写或修改代码,那么安装JRE就足够了。

二、JRE的核心组成部分

组件 说明
Java Virtual Machine (JVM) 负责执行Java字节码,是Java跨平台能力的核心。
Java Class Libraries 提供了大量的Java类和接口,用于支持各种功能,如图形界面、网络通信等。
Java Runtime Tools 包含一些运行时所需的工具,如启动器(java.exe)等。

三、JRE与JDK的区别

项目 JRE JDK
功能 运行Java程序 开发和运行Java程序
包含内容 JVM + 类库 + 工具 JRE + 编译器(javac)+ 调试工具等
使用对象 普通用户 开发者
是否可选 可选 必须安装(如果需要开发)

四、JRE的应用场景

- 普通用户:安装JRE即可运行Java应用程序,如某些游戏、工具软件等。

- 企业应用:服务器端部署Java应用时,通常只需要JRE。

- 移动设备:部分嵌入式系统或移动设备中可能仅包含JRE。

五、总结

JRE是Java程序运行所必需的环境,它提供了Java虚拟机和标准类库,使得Java程序可以在不同的操作系统上运行。虽然JRE不包含开发工具,但它对于运行已编译的Java程序至关重要。理解JRE的作用有助于更好地选择适合自己的Java环境。

通过以上内容,我们可以更清晰地认识到“JRE是谁”这个问题的答案:JRE是Java程序运行所需的环境,是Java跨平台能力的基础支撑。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。